Output 958228a6d70328e511642cd86d688de57eab97af76f9a26eb1843918683a506f:1

value
12816903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d333bcaacbf5480bc2d639941b448c80e608b3ae OP_EQUAL
address
3LwkUmXJ64z58mHetzyfcHbVAp5ZJAwx96
transaction
958228a6d70328e511642cd86d688de57eab97af76f9a26eb1843918683a506f
spent
true